Product: Technics GX-7
Price Paid: US $1000 used
Submitted 09/27/2003 at 01:04am by Jannen

Ease of Use : 7
This organ sounds like the year 1986. If you like retro sound, you will like this instrument. Piano sounds like piano, and most of the presets are "realistic". The organ have about 300 small buttons and diodes. (Amazing) No menues. One button for each function:-)

Features : 7
The keyboards are standard. 4 full octaves on each manual. No touch sensivity! (This makes the piano sounds terrible to use) More sounds and rythms cam be bought on floppy discs. Tha organ has MIDI. Also sequenser.

Expressiveness/Sounds : 6
Most of the sounda are realistic. None really bad sounds. (Ok to be from 1986) But it feels static because there are no touch sensivity.
The 200W stereo sound are powerful and loud!!!

Reliability : 10
It will never break down. You have to kill it!

Customer Support : 10

Overall Rating : 6
If you wat to buy a big, advanced and cheep organ, and you like retro sound this is a perfect buy. If you wat to buy a big, advanced and cheep organ, and you hate retro sound this is a bad buy.
